The Huahuali Lake View Hotel Chuhe Han Street Subway Station Provincial Museum provides a great place for travelers to relax after a busy day. The Huahuali Lake View Hotel Chuhe Han Street Subway Station Provincial Museum offers a pleasant stay in Wuhan for those traveling for business or leisure. Traveling to the hotel is easy with Wuchang Railway Station located approximately 5km away and Wuhan Tianhe International Airport roughly 33km away. Just a short walk from Chuhehanjie Metro Station, traveling to most city destinations is a breeze. The nearby area boasts an abundance of attractions including Madame Tussauds Wuhan, Han Street and Hongshan Square. After a long day of sightseeing, guests can retire to the comfort of the hotel. Our guests consider this hotel to have excellent service.
Less